Best Middletown Private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 5 private schools serving 561 students in Middletown, RI (there are 5 public schools, serving 1,904 public students). 23% of all K-12 students in Middletown, RI are educated in private schools (compared to the RI state average of 14%).
The top ranked private school in Middletown, RI is St. George's School.
The average acceptance rate is 14%, which is lower than the Rhode Island private school average acceptance rate of 77%.
40% of private schools in Middletown, RI are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ic and Episcopal).
